A breathtaking testament to the strength and resilience of the human spirit. Join Larrakia Senior Elder Dr Aunty Bilawara Lee and NT Composer Netanela Mizrahi for the world premiere of their stunning new work commemorating the 50th anniversary of the devastating Cyclone Tracy that forever changed Darwin. Through Aunty B’s wisdom as a Larrakia Elder and lived experience of Cyclone Tracy, this new work crafted with Netanela Mizrahi brings a new perspective on our culture and history, in a uniquely moving new work. Two other incredible Australian works by Alice Chance and James Ledger have their NT debut. Don’t miss Ledger’s Signal Lost, meditating on the moments where communication fails, and Chance’s irresistibly playful tribute to life's journeys. This is followed Prokofiev’s Fifth Symphony. Written in the shadow of war in 1944, this incredible work is in turn joyous, reflective, ominous and urgent. Culminating in a brilliant and charged finale, this vital work is not to be missed. Program: - Mizrahi/Lee New Work (World Premiere) - Ledger Signal Lost (NT Premiere) - Chance Through Changing Landscape (NT Premiere) - Prokofiev Symphony No 5.
